Output 3d7cc49399e567044f91c53278e54ef13a0ffb66af4afc3dd816d92d8dc5e402:1

value
20620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 865b9e5649abc49a5a0f75d2aec0f1e55fc3c90e OP_EQUAL
address
3DwSE1nMH6Qrb4mdswag54JEK15bCurs45
transaction
3d7cc49399e567044f91c53278e54ef13a0ffb66af4afc3dd816d92d8dc5e402
spent
true